IN THE UNITED STATES DISTRICT COURT FOR THE SOUTHERN DISTRICT OF ALABAMA SOUTHERN DIVISION MILLARD REFRIGERATED SERVICES INC., Plaintiff, vs. M/V RED GARDENIA (IMO No. 9286621) her hull, engines, tackle, furniture, gear, electronics, equipment and appurtenances, etc., in rem., Defendant. 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) ) CIVIL ACTION NO. 11-0584-CG-B ORDER This cause is before the court on the parties’ Notice of Settlement (Doc. 54). It is hereby ORDERED that all claims in this matter are hereby DISMISSED WITH PREJUDICE subject to the right of any party to reinstate those claims within thirty (30) days of the date of this order should the settlement agreement not be consummated. DONE and ORDERED this the 4th day of May, 2012. /s/ Callie V. S. Granade UNITED STATES DISTRICT JUDGE
